Nourished: Works by Jazz Holmes
York Street Location
Southern-born, Colorado-based artist Jazz Holmes creates large-scale paintings that depict ingredients and recipes beloved throughout the American south. Revealing hidden stories about cultivation and its influence on culinary traditions, Holmes’ work highlights plants and the people who have been growing and cooking them for centuries. Embark on a journey through a joyful story about agriculture, personal history and cultural connections and discover how the food that sustains us is rooted in labor and love.
About the Artist
Using her own Creole background as a catalyst, Jazz Holmes’ mixed media works celebrate the many colorful aspects of Black American culture. Holmes is also an educator and community organizer, and her artworks have been exhibited throughout the United States and internationally.
